Official : Babajide Ogunbiyi Joins Hobro Until End Of The Season
Published: January 04, 2016
Through a press release, Danish Superliga club Hobro IK have announced that they have secured the signature of Nigerian - American defender Babajide Ogunbiyi until the end of the 2015 - 16 campaign.
Ogunbiyi began this season at the same club where Alhaji Gero plies his trade, Viborg, but officially became a free agent at the end of December when he ran out of contract.
Speaking on the new acquisition, sporting director Jens Hammer stated : “We have had a good eye for Babajide for several years.
“He is strong in close combat and head, and therefore he reminds the center defenders we already have. It is simply a desire signing for us. ”
The 29 - year - old Ogunbiyi has been in Denmark for the past six years but had a brief stint with New York Red Bulls for less than one month in the summer of 2012.
